Slattern is Kate Clanchy's first book which won the Forward Prize and was highly acclaimed on publication in 1995.

As publishers of her second collection Samarkand it would be good to have both books on the Picador list.

This collection was described by Carol Ann Duffy as 'memorable', by the TLS as 'elegant and rich in wry observation.' Clanchy has a committed following and she is also a journalist who appears regularly in the Guardian and the TLS.
